400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

EXCEL3个条件用什么函数

作者:路由通
|
124人看过
发布时间:2026-03-14 04:08:52
标签:
在Excel(微软表格处理软件)中处理多条件数据筛选、求和或查找是常见需求。本文将深入探讨如何运用三大核心函数组合——以SUMPRODUCT(乘积求和)函数为基础的多条件统计、以SUMIFS(多条件求和)与COUNTIFS(多条件计数)为核心的函数家族,以及以FILTER(筛选)与XLOOKUP(增强查找)为代表的动态数组函数,来高效应对三个及以上的复杂条件判断场景。文章将通过详尽的官方函数逻辑解析、对比不同方法的适用情境,并提供多个源自实际工作簿的深度案例,旨在帮助用户构建清晰、专业的多条件数据处理解决方案。
EXCEL3个条件用什么函数

       在日常的数据分析与报表制作中,我们常常会遇到需要同时依据多个条件来提取或计算信息的情况。例如,你可能需要统计某个特定销售区域、在指定季度内、由特定销售团队完成的订单总额;或者需要从一份庞大的员工名单中,找出同时满足部门、入职年份和绩效评级三个条件的记录。面对这类“既要……又要……还要……”的复杂查询,许多Excel(微软表格处理软件)用户可能会感到棘手,甚至尝试用繁琐的辅助列和多个步骤来手动完成。实际上,Excel(微软表格处理软件)提供了数种强大而灵活的函数与组合策略,能够优雅地一键解决三个条件的判断问题。掌握这些方法,不仅能极大提升工作效率,更能让你的数据处理过程显得专业而精准。

       理解多条件逻辑:从“与”和“或”关系入手

       在深入探讨具体函数之前,我们必须先厘清多条件之间的逻辑关系,这直接决定了函数公式的构建方式。最常见的两种关系是“与”关系和“或”关系。“与”关系意味着所有列出的条件必须同时满足,结果才成立,这类似于逻辑上的“且”。例如,“产品为A且月份为一月且销量大于100”,三个条件缺一不可。另一种“或”关系则意味着只要满足多个条件中的任意一个,结果就成立。例如,“部门为销售部或市场部或研发部”,满足其一即可。本文将重点聚焦于更常见且函数支持更直接的“与”关系场景,并在后续部分简要介绍处理“或”关系的思路。明确你的条件之间是“全都需要”还是“满足一个即可”,是选择正确函数工具的第一步。

       基石函数:SUMPRODUCT(乘积求和)的万能应用

       当提到在Excel(微软表格处理软件)中处理多条件,尤其是版本较早(如Excel 2003)或不方便使用新函数时,SUMPRODUCT(乘积求和)函数是当之无愧的“瑞士军刀”。虽然其名称意为“乘积之和”,但其真正的威力在于能够处理由条件判断产生的数组运算。它的基础语法是`=SUMPRODUCT(array1, [array2], [array3], ...)`,即对给定的多个数组,将对应位置的元素相乘,然后返回所有乘积的总和。

       如何用它处理三个条件呢?关键在于将每个条件转换为一个由“真”(TRUE)或“假”(FALSE)逻辑值构成的数组,在Excel(微软表格处理软件)的运算中,TRUE等价于1,FALSE等价于0。假设我们有一个数据表,A列是“部门”,B列是“产品”,C列是“月份”,D列是“销售额”。现在需要计算“销售部”、“产品A”、“一月”这三个条件同时满足的销售额总和。公式可以写为:`=SUMPRODUCT((A2:A100="销售部")(B2:B100="产品A")(C2:C100="一月")(D2:D100))`。

       让我们拆解这个公式:`(A2:A100="销售部")`这部分会生成一个数组,其中A列单元格等于“销售部”的位置为TRUE(即1),否则为FALSE(即0)。同理,`(B2:B100="产品A")`和`(C2:C100="一月")`也会生成各自的0/1数组。这三个数组对应位置相乘,只有三个位置同时为1(即三个条件都满足)时,乘积才为1,否则为0。最后再与销售额数组`(D2:D100)`相乘,那些满足所有条件的行,其销售额就被保留下来(1销售额=销售额),不满足的行则变为0(0销售额=0)。SUMPRODUCT(乘积求和)函数最终将所有乘积相加,就得到了满足三个条件的销售额总和。这种方法不仅限于求和,通过巧妙构造,还能用于多条件计数、求平均值等,灵活性极高。

       专用利器:SUMIFS(多条件求和)与COUNTIFS(多条件计数)函数家族

       如果你使用的是Excel 2007及以后的版本,那么恭喜你,微软官方提供了专门为多条件“与”关系运算而生的函数——SUMIFS(多条件求和)和COUNTIFS(多条件计数)。这些函数语法直观,执行效率高,是处理此类问题的首选。以SUMIFS(多条件求和)为例,其语法为:`=SUMIFS(sum_range, criteria_range1, criteria1, [criteria_range2], [criteri
相关文章
excel表格为什么有好多空白列
在日常使用电子表格软件Excel(微软表格处理软件)的过程中,许多用户都曾遇到过这样的困扰:打开或编辑一个表格文件时,会发现其中存在大量看似无用的空白列。这些空白列不仅影响表格的美观与紧凑性,还可能干扰数据分析、增加文件体积,甚至导致打印出错。本文将深入剖析这一现象背后十余个核心原因,涵盖软件默认设置、用户操作习惯、数据导入导出、格式与对象残留、乃至软件功能特性等多个维度,并提供一系列行之有效的排查与清理方案,帮助您彻底理解并高效解决空白列问题,提升表格处理效率。
2026-03-14 04:08:43
123人看过
excel公式里撇2什么意思
在Excel(电子表格软件)中,公式里出现的“撇2”(通常指单引号后接数字2,即'2)并非标准数学符号,而是一种特定语境下的表达或误写。本文将深入解析这一符号的可能含义,涵盖其作为文本标识符、单元格引用前缀、日期格式处理、以及常见输入错误等十二个核心维度,结合官方文档与实际案例,帮助用户准确理解并正确应用相关功能,提升数据处理效率。
2026-03-14 04:08:28
92人看过
excel表格左侧绿色角标什么作用
在电子表格软件中,单元格左上角出现的绿色小三角并非装饰,它是一个重要的错误检查标识符。这个标记通常意味着系统检测到该单元格中的数据可能存在潜在问题,例如数字存储为文本、公式不一致或与区域设置不符等。理解并善用这一提示,不仅能帮助用户快速定位数据异常,提升表格的准确性与规范性,更是高效进行数据分析与处理的基础技能之一。本文将深入解析其作用、成因与处理方法。
2026-03-14 04:08:18
122人看过
excel求和为什么4舍5入
在数据处理中,求和结果与预期不符常因四舍五入引起。本文将深入剖析其根源,涵盖浮点数二进制存储原理、显示格式与实际值的差异、求和函数计算机制及常见误区,并提供单元格格式调整、函数精度控制、舍入策略选择等实用解决方案,助您精准掌控数据,避免计算偏差。
2026-03-14 04:08:17
160人看过
为什么excel做不出折线图
在日常办公中,许多用户会遇到这样一个困惑:为何在电子表格软件(Excel)中有时无法成功创建折线图?这背后并非软件功能缺失,而往往源于数据源、图表类型选择或软件设置等层面的具体问题。本文将深入剖析十二个核心原因,从数据结构、日期格式、隐藏错误到软件限制与操作误区,提供系统的排查思路与解决方案,帮助用户彻底理解和解决这一常见难题。
2026-03-14 04:07:32
320人看过
word档案格式是什么样的
微软Word的文档格式经历了从二进制到开放标准的演进,其核心是DOC格式(微软专有二进制格式)与DOCX格式(基于开放XML标准)。DOC格式以二进制结构存储,兼容性强但易损坏;DOCX采用ZIP压缩的XML文件包,具有文件小、稳定性高、易于数据恢复等优势。理解这两种格式的区别与内部结构,对于文档的创建、编辑、共享与长期保存至关重要。
2026-03-14 04:07:09
381人看过